Hi

I seem to get crunching of the gears when trying to select reverse,It happens more after the engine has warmed up.

If I stop the engine , then select reverse and re-start it,it goes into reverse ok.

Also when engin is cold it goes into reverse ok

All the other gears are ok, just reverse.

I have 1900 elx jtd multipla 2002 reg.

Anyone experience this also or have any idear what might be the problem
Any replies apriecated.
 
sounds like the clutch master cylinder spring is on its way out, a common fault, it doesnt disengage properly, not noticable in forward gears, but starts with reverse and gets worse slowly, not too expensive, and a fairly easy DIY
